Originally posted by LJ851 View PostI agree. My last car was also an automatic originally and the M20 just doesn’t make enough bottom end torque to drive around below 3k rpm like the auto trans forces it to do. If you mat the throttle it’s fine, nice crisp shifts near redline but there is no middle ground.
An auto M30 car would probably be ok.
I used to drive my car in semi automatic mode when it had an auto trans [emoji1787]
